I’m so happy with espanso just today again noticed how much time it saves - when you have set it up. I use it a lot when I write about people my surroundings.

For example I can write : pm&m and it gets replaced with M&M ([[persons/marc-example|👤 Marc Example]] & [[persons/matilda-example|👤 Matilda Example]]).

A good post about what to do as a regular developer in a project. But the content is important no matter what you exact role is.

So here’s the opportunity that you have as a bottom-of-the-pile developer: making connections!!!
But if you come to me with a request rather than a defined task, I say that a senior digs in; asks questions; finds out more; challenges assumptions; takes steps back to look at the broader picture; and does some “systems thinking”, before knuckling down.

I usually does not take long to destroy any hope of getting it done for the release they want it :-) But it is important to have persons knowing the whole system and knowing what I going everywhere. Especially when the team is split over multiple (external) persons.
